hbase-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Jonathan Hsieh (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(HBASE-13151) IllegalArgumentException in compaction when table has a namespace
Date Thu, 05 Mar 2015 17:03:39 GMT

    [ https://issues.apache.org/jira/browse/HBASE-13151?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=14349093#comment-14349093

Jonathan Hsieh commented on HBASE-13151:

With V4, I'm getting some compile errors aroudn TestMobFileCompactor

[ERROR] Failed to execute goal org.apache.maven.plugins:maven-compiler-plugin:3.2:testCompile
(default-testCompile) on project hbase-server: Compilation failure: Compilation failure:
[ERROR] /home/jon/proj/hbase-11339/hbase-server/src/test/java/org/apache/hadoop/hbase/mob/filecompactions/TestMobFileCompactor.java:[464,5]
method loadData in class org.apache.hadoop.hbase.mob.filecompactions.TestMobFileCompactor
cannot be applied to given types;
[ERROR] required: org.apache.hadoop.hbase.client.Admin,org.apache.hadoop.hbase.client.HTable,org.apache.hadoop.hbase.TableName,int,int
[ERROR] found: int,int
[ERROR] reason: actual and formal argument lists differ in length

> IllegalArgumentException in compaction when table has a namespace
> -----------------------------------------------------------------
>                 Key: HBASE-13151
>                 URL: https://issues.apache.org/jira/browse/HBASE-13151
>             Project: HBase
>          Issue Type: Sub-task
>          Components: regionserver, Scanners
>    Affects Versions: hbase-11339
>            Reporter: Jingcheng Du
>            Assignee: Jingcheng Du
>             Fix For: hbase-11339
>         Attachments: HBASE-13151-V2.diff, HBASE-13151-V3.diff, HBASE-13151-V4.diff, HBASE-13151.diff
> In the PartitionedMobFileCompactor we have a bulk load path, currently it directly use
table.getNameAsString as part of the path, if the table has a namespace, the path contains
character ":" which is regarded as a illegal character in file path. As fixing, we need to
divide the namespace and qualifier into directories like the way in table path.

This message was sent by Atlassian JIRA

View raw message